Carrières

[TITRE_DE_L'OFFRE]

Italie Logiciel 2 à 5 ans Milan Sur site

Nous recherchons un Backend Software Engineer pour le développement d'applications avancées pour les systèmes spatiaux, contribuant à la création de services backend fiables, évolutifs et haute performance, utilisés dans des contextes critiques pour les missions.

A propos de The Member Company

Nous sommes une société mondiale de conseil en haute technologie composée d'une équipe d'ingénieurs, de scientifiques et d'experts numériques issus du monde entier. Ensemble, nous formons une communauté fière et en pleine croissance. Nous offrons des services de conseil à des clients de premier plan dans le monde entier, dans des secteurs variés tels que 

  • Technologie et ingénierie
  • Énergie et énergies renouvelables
  • Sciences de la vie et pharmacie
  • Numérique et informatique

À propos de cette offre d'emploi

Vous serez impliqué dans tout le cycle de vie du logiciel : de la définition de l’architecture backend et de la conception des API, jusqu’à l’intégration, les tests et le déploiement, en collaborant avec des équipes multidisciplinaires travaillant à la pointe du secteur aérospatial. Si vous êtes passionné par Python, les architectures backend et souhaitez appliquer vos compétences à des programmes spatiaux réels, cette opportunité est idéale pour développer des technologies qui dépassent les limites de l’atmosphère terrestre.

Responsabilités :

  • Concevoir, développer et maintenir des services backend évolutifs en utilisant Python, en appliquant les principes de Domain Driven Design (DDD).
  • Créer et exposer des API REST et les intégrer avec des composants frontend.
  • Améliorer les performances, la scalabilité et la fiabilité des systèmes backend existants.
  • Collaborer avec des équipes transversales (frontend, DevOps) tout au long du cycle de développement.
  • Assurer la qualité du code grâce à des tests unitaires, des revues de code et des meilleures pratiques de développement.
  • Apporter un soutien aux activités de déploiement et de maintenance en collaboration avec les équipes DevOps.

Ce que nous attendons de vous

  • Licence ou Master en Informatique, Ingénierie Logicielle ou disciplines similaires.
  • Langue maternelle italienne, maîtrise de l'anglais (niveau C1).
  • Excellente maîtrise de Python et des meilleures pratiques de développement backend.
  • Solide expérience en DDD, conception d’API REST (ex. FastAPI) et architectures backend.
  • Expérience avec les bases de données SQL (en particulier PostgreSQL) et notions de NoSQL.
  • Familiarité avec les architectures orientées événements et les systèmes de messagerie (ex. Kafka).
  • Bonne connaissance de Docker, Git et des méthodologies Agile / Scrum.
  • Excellentes compétences en résolution de problèmes et bonnes aptitudes en communication.

Constituent un plus :

  • Expérience en Test Driven Development (TDD) et architectures microservices.
  • Connaissance de Java, Kotlin, gRPC / Protobuf.
  • Expérience sur le cloud AWS et Kubernetes.
  • Familiarité avec les environnements Linux.

Ce que vous pouvez attendre de nous

TMC est une société internationale de conseil en haute technologie qui met à disposition de ses clients des compétences pour les accompagner dans la réalisation de leurs défis technologiques. En tant que telle, TMC fonctionne comme un centre d'expertise au service de ses clients et les aide à être plus compétitifs dans un monde technologique de plus en plus global et en constante évolution.

Chez TMC, nous croyons que les personnes sont le moteur de l’innovation technologique. C’est pourquoi nous cherchons à créer les meilleures conditions possibles pour permettre aux talents technologiques de s’épanouir.

Nous vous offrons un environnement de travail stimulant dans lequel vous pourrez gérer votre carrière. Outre notre expertise technique exceptionnelle, le plaisir et l'engagement sont des éléments significatifs de notre culture.

Soumettre ma candidature

Super que vous vous intéressiez à un poste chez TMC ! Postulez dès maintenant de la manière qui vous convient le mieux et, espérons-le, nous pourrons bientôt vous accueillir dans l'une de nos équipes.

Postuler avec un CV Postuler avec LinkedIn Postulez sans CV
Types de fichiers supportés : .pdf,.docx,.doc,.txt (Max 5MB)
Vos coordonnées
Vos coordonnées
Vos coordonnées